#d0c97e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d0c97e is composed of 81.6% red, 78.8%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.4% magenta, 39.4%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 54.9 degrees, a saturation of 46.6% and a lightness of 65.5%. #d0c97e color hex could be obtained by blending #fffffc with #a19300.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

● #d0c97e color description : Slightly desaturated yellow.
#d0c97e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d0c97e has RGB values of R:208, G:201,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.03, Y:0.39,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13683070.

Shades and Tints of #d0c97e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#faf9f1 is the lightest one.
